Question:

The $4^{\text {th }}$ term of a G.P. is square of its second term, and the first term is $-3$. Determine its $7^{\text {th }}$ term.

Solution:

Let a be the first term and r be the common ratio of the G.P.

$\therefore a=-3$

It is known that, $a_{n}=a r^{n-1}$

$\therefore a_{4}=a r^{3}=(-3) r^{3}$

$a_{2}=a r^{1}=(-3) r$

According to the given condition,

$(-3) r^{3}=[(-3) r]^{2}$

$\Rightarrow-3 r^{3}=9 r^{2}$

$\Rightarrow r=-3$

$a_{7}=a r^{7-1}=a r^{6}=(-3)(-3)^{6}=-(3)^{7}=-2187$

Thus, the seventh term of the G.P. is $-2187$.
